Initially, the team was established as the Dallas Texans in 1960 by Lamar Hunt, a pivotal figure in American football history. The franchise's early years saw them competing in the American Football League (AFL), where they quickly established themselves as a formidable team. They achieved significant success under the guidance of coach Hank Stram, winning the AFL Championship in 1962. However, the real turning point came when the team relocated to Kansas City in 1963, becoming the Kansas City Chiefs. This move not only brought the team closer to its dedicated fanbase but also set the stage for a new era of success.

The Chiefs' transition to the NFL in 1970 marked the beginning of a new chapter, as they joined the league through the AFL-NFL merger. During this time, the team demonstrated resilience and competitiveness. The Chiefs were notable in the 1990s and early 2000s, thanks to stars like Joe Montana and the dynamic running back Marcus Allen, as they consistently made the playoffs. Firstly, Coach Hank Stram stands out as a pivotal figure in the team's early success. Stram's innovative offensive strategies and leadership were instrumental in the Chiefs' AFL Championship win in 1969, which paved the way for their Super Bowl IV victory. He was known for his strategic brilliance and ability to motivate his players, earning him a place in the Pro Football Hall of Fame. His influence on the team’s early development set the foundation for future success. Stram's contributions helped shape the Chiefs into a competitive force in the league, setting a standard of excellence that the team would strive to maintain.

Furthermore, the presence of legendary players such as Len Dawson defined the Chiefs' identity during their early years. Dawson, the team's quarterback, was a key figure in the Chiefs' success, leading them to victory in Super Bowl IV. His leadership, accuracy, and poise under pressure were critical to the team's achievements. Dawson’s calm demeanor and ability to execute under pressure were hallmarks of his career. His impact on the field, combined with his role as a team leader, made him a beloved figure in Kansas City. Dawson's legacy remains central to the Chiefs' history.

Their first Super Bowl victory came in Super Bowl IV, where the Chiefs faced the Minnesota Vikings. This game was a landmark moment for the franchise, showcasing their dominance in the AFL era before their transition to the NFL. The Chiefs’ strong defensive performance, combined with the guidance of coach Hank Stram and the precision of quarterback Len Dawson, secured their victory. The triumph demonstrated the team's ability to compete on the biggest stage. The Super Bowl IV victory was a landmark moment for the franchise.

The Chiefs' quest for a second Super Bowl title took several decades, but they finally returned to glory in Super Bowl LIV. This victory was particularly special, as it marked the beginning of a new dynasty. Led by coach Andy Reid and quarterback Patrick Mahomes, the Chiefs overcame the San Francisco 49ers in a thrilling contest. The game was filled with exciting plays and dramatic moments, including a late-game comeback. This victory showcased the team's resilience and ability to perform under pressure. FAQs About the Kansas City Chiefs

Here are some frequently asked questions to help you learn more about the Kansas City Chiefs:

  1. What year did the Kansas City Chiefs win their first Super Bowl? The Kansas City Chiefs won their first Super Bowl, Super Bowl IV, in 1970, defeating the Minnesota Vikings.

  2. Who is the current head coach of the Kansas City Chiefs? The current head coach of the Kansas City Chiefs is Andy Reid, who has led the team to multiple Super Bowl victories.

  3. Who is the starting quarterback for the Kansas City Chiefs? The starting quarterback for the Kansas City Chiefs is Patrick Mahomes, known for his exceptional talent and leadership.

  4. What stadium do the Kansas City Chiefs play their home games in? The Kansas City Chiefs play their home games at Arrowhead Stadium, renowned for its intense atmosphere and passionate fanbase.

  5. How many Super Bowl titles have the Kansas City Chiefs won? The Kansas City Chiefs have won four Super Bowl titles: Super Bowl IV, Super Bowl LIV, Super Bowl LVII, and Super Bowl LVIII.

  6. When did the Chiefs relocate to Kansas City? The Chiefs relocated to Kansas City in 1963 after previously playing as the Dallas Texans in the AFL.

  7. What is the nickname for the Kansas City Chiefs' fan base? The nickname for the Kansas City Chiefs' fan base is the Chiefs Kingdom, representing the passionate and loyal support.

  8. What are some of the most famous players in Kansas City Chiefs history? Some of the most famous players in Kansas City Chiefs history include Len Dawson, Tony Gonzalez, and Patrick Mahomes.
